From c0d5a715bde4d87468768cad74559dc69b6d55f5 Mon Sep 17 00:00:00 2001 From: Philip Elcan Date: Fri, 29 Mar 2019 11:59:04 -0400 Subject: [PATCH] gpu: nvgpu: unit: add test levels Add -t/--test-level option for the unit test framework. This correlates with the test plan levels in GVS. L0 tests are a subset of the L1 tests. Currently, only test levels 0 and 1 are supported. The test output has been updated to display skipped tests. Skipped tests are not included in the test dump.
